Output dac3ba41a5af94d207170f96f19821b746419cf8959eb5cd8a639b8c9a1ca7aa:0

value
16889262
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b3a4469c4b31192f8dcc1c9ec7e454337dfbefd OP_EQUALVERIFY OP_CHECKSIG
address
1DhAj9JbXWBF3q6nm1bhGFBTrBTXCcRHjY
transaction
dac3ba41a5af94d207170f96f19821b746419cf8959eb5cd8a639b8c9a1ca7aa
confirmations
294646
spent
true